Shoretown Ballpark opened its gates in 1994, marking a significant milestone in baseball history. Nestled in the heart of the city, this iconic venue has hosted countless thrilling games and memorable moments. Over the years, it has become a cornerstone of the local sports scene, drawing fans from near and far. Shoretown Ballpark's reputation grew rapidly, thanks to its state-of-the-art facilities and its role as the home field for the Shoretown Sharks. The Sharks quickly gained a loyal following, and the ballpark became a hub for baseball enthusiasts. Its distinctive architecture and vibrant atmosphere make every game an unforgettable experience.
